WebLeave a bowl of baking soda inside the microwave to soak up and neutralize smells. Air it out. Try leaving the microwave door open overnight to let the smell dissipate. Vinegar + water. Add 1 tablespoon of vinegar to ½ cup of water and microwave it for two minutes. Web29 okt. 2024 · Baking soda can also be effective when it comes to removing stuck-on food from your microwave’s interior. To do this, add several tablespoons of baking soda to a water bowl and heat it up in your appliance. After several minutes, you can also try sprinkling some baking soda directly onto the dirty areas and wiping it off with a clean cloth.
